As the internet continues to evolve, the technologies that support it are also undergoing significant transformations. One of the most crucial advancements in this regard is the transition from IPv4 to IPv6. If you’re looking to understand the differences between these two protocols and why this shift is important, the website Acortaz offers a comprehensive comparison of IPv4 and IPv6. In this blog post, we’ll explore the key differences between IPv4 and IPv6, their respective advantages, and why the transition to IPv6 is becoming increasingly essential.
What are IPv4 and IPv6?
IPv4 (Internet Protocol Version 4) and IPv6 (Internet Protocol Version 6) are protocols used for routing and addressing data packets across networks. Essentially, they are responsible for ensuring that data sent over the internet reaches its intended destination. Here’s a closer look at each:
1. IPv4:
- Addressing: IPv4 uses a 32-bit address scheme, which allows for a total of approximately 4.3 billion unique addresses.
- Format: IPv4 addresses are written in decimal format and separated by periods (e.g., 192.168.0.1).
- Deployment: Since its inception in the 1980s, IPv4 has been the dominant protocol for internet communication. However, with the exponential growth of devices connecting to the internet, the pool of available IPv4 addresses is running dry.
2. IPv6:
- Addressing: IPv6 employs a 128-bit address scheme, vastly expanding the number of possible addresses to about 340 undecillion (3.4 x 10^38) unique addresses.
- Deployment: IPv6 was developed to address the limitations of IPv4 and is gradually being adopted to accommodate the growing demand for internet connectivity.
Key Differences Between IPv4 and IPv6
- Address Space: The most significant difference between IPv4 and IPv6 is the size of the address space. IPv4’s 32-bit address limit is insufficient for the modern internet’s needs, leading to the adoption of IPv6’s 128-bit address space, which provides an almost limitless number of addresses. This expansion is crucial for supporting the increasing number of devices and services connecting to the internet.
- Header Complexity: IPv6 simplifies the packet header structure compared to IPv4. The IPv6 header has fewer fields and is designed to be more efficient. For example, IPv6 removes the need for checksum calculations, which simplifies processing and enhances performance.
- Address Configuration: IPv6 supports both static and dynamic address configurations, including auto-configuration features. This means that devices can automatically generate their own IP addresses and communicate with other devices on the network without requiring manual configuration.
- Security Features: Security is built into IPv6 as a fundamental feature. While IPv4 can support security through additional protocols like IPsec, IPv6 mandates the use of IPsec for encryption and authentication, providing a higher level of security by default.
- Network Address Translation (NAT): IPv4 often relies on Network Address Translation (NAT) to cope with the shortage of IP addresses. In contrast, IPv6 eliminates the need for NAT due to its vast address space, allowing devices to have unique, public IP addresses.
- Performance and Efficiency: IPv6 is designed to improve performance and efficiency. It includes features such as streamlined packet processing and improved support for Quality of Service (QoS), which helps in better handling of traffic and ensuring high-quality service for applications like VoIP and video streaming.
Why Transition to IPv6?
The transition to IPv6 is not just a matter of technological advancement but a necessity for the continued growth and functionality of the internet. Here’s why the move to IPv6 is crucial:
- Address Exhaustion: The IPv4 address pool is exhausted, and new devices cannot be assigned unique IPv4 addresses. IPv6 provides a virtually unlimited number of addresses, ensuring that the growing number of internet-connected devices can be accommodated.
- Improved Connectivity: IPv6 supports better connectivity for mobile devices and emerging technologies. As the internet of things (IoT) and smart devices become more prevalent, IPv6 will enable seamless and efficient communication between these devices.
- Enhanced Security: With built-in security features, IPv6 offers better protection against various threats. The mandatory use of IPsec enhances data privacy and integrity, making IPv6 a more secure choice for modern networking.
- Simplified Network Management: IPv6’s support for auto-configuration and the elimination of NAT simplify network management. This ease of setup and maintenance is beneficial for both consumers and businesses.
Conclusion
The transition from IPv4 to IPv6 represents a significant step forward in addressing the limitations of the current internet infrastructure. While IPv4 has served us well for decades, the expanding digital landscape demands a more robust and scalable solution. IPv6, with its larger address space, improved security features, and enhanced efficiency, is designed to meet these needs and support the future growth of the internet.
For more detailed information on the differences between IPv4 and IPv6, and to explore the benefits and implications of this transition, visit the Acortaz IPv4 vs. IPv6 Comparison page. Understanding these differences will help you navigate the evolving landscape of internet technology and make informed decisions about your network infrastructure.